The Rise, Fall, and Rebirth of a ceramic artist at The U This exhibition covers one artist’s journey, showing varied works – in ceramics and in textiles — by U of U ceramics student Andrea Fábrega. After a successful 25 year career as a ceramic artist working in miniature, she burned out. Seeking new inspiration and rejuvenation as an artist, she drove a family move to Salt Lake City in 2017 after 26 years in the Bay Area. Her ongoing artistic and creative journey is back on track thanks to the Ceramics program at The U.
